September 13, 20196 yr Greetings, I'm looking for software including online tools that I can use for designing solar panel ground mount structures. I need to fabricate a mild steel structure on open ground for 15 No. 2 by 1 meter modules in 5 horizontal rows of 3 landscaped modules using mild steel angle and T bars supported by universal steel beams 3 meters above ground in concrete foundation. What do you folks use or recommend? Thank you.

September 14, 20196 yr 21 hours ago, Kilowatt Power said: What do you folks use or recommend? I use SketchUp. It is very easy to master and free. It has limitations, but for designing a PV panel support structure it is more than adequate.

September 16, 20196 yr 1 hour ago, Kilowatt Power said: Mind sharing one or two SKP/STL files to get me started? i do not have any PV Panel support SketchUp files. You might find something on the web. But my advice would be to first learn the basics of SketchUp. There is a lot of good tutorials available. If you do not first get a solid foundation on how to use the app you will end up with a terrible mess trying to cobble something together. Believe me i have been there.
